Laughing Histories breaks new ground by exploring moments of
laughter in early modern Europe, showing how laughter was inflected
by gender and social power. "I dearly love a laugh," declared Jane
Austen's heroine Elizabeth Bennet, and her wit won the heart of the
aristocratic Mr. Darcy. Yet the widely read Earl of Chesterfield
asserted that only "the mob" would laugh out loud; the gentleman
should merely smile. This literary contrast raises important
historical questions: how did social rules constrain laughter? Did
the highest elites really laugh less than others? How did laughter
play out in relations between the sexes? Through fascinating case
studies of individuals such as the Renaissance artist Benvenuto
Cellini, the French aristocrat Madame de Sevigne, and the rising
civil servant and diarist Samuel Pepys, Laughing Histories reveals
the multiple meanings of laughter, from the court to the tavern and
street, in a complex history that paved the way for modern
laughter. With its study of laughter in relation to power,
aggression, gender, sex, class, and social bonding, Laughing
Histories is perfect for readers interested in the history of
emotions, cultural history, gender history, and literature.
